The below graph shows the average detached house price in the Central Bedfordshire local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The three 9 ROOSEVELT AVENUE sales between April 1997 and September 2020 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the August 2018 sale was for 14%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 14% below the HPI over time, until the September 2020 sale, where it rises to 13%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 13% below the HPI.
